Gross enrolment ratio for tertiary education, female in Algeria
Algeria: Gross enrolment ratio for tertiary education, female was 66.1% in 2024. ▲ Rising
Gross enrolment ratio for tertiary education, female in Algeria, 2004–2024
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
Algeria recorded 66.1% for gross enrolment ratio for tertiary education, female in 2024.
The figure is down 1.7% on the previous year and up 47.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, gross enrolment ratio for tertiary education, female in Algeria peaked at 68.0% in 2019 and was at its lowest, 20.0%, in 2004.
That places Algeria 69th out of 189 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 20 years of available data.
Gross enrolment ratio for tertiary education, female in Algeria,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2004 | 20.0% | — |
| 2005 | 23.7% | +18.6% |
| 2006 | 24.2% | +2.1% |
| 2007 | 28.0% | +15.7% |
| 2009 | 36.7% | +31.0% |
| 2010 | 37.2% | +1.3% |
| 2011 | 39.3% | +5.8% |
| 2012 | 41.1% | +4.6% |
| 2013 | 43.7% | +6.4% |
| 2014 | 44.8% | +2.3% |
| 2015 | 47.9% | +7.0% |
| 2016 | 56.3% | +17.7% |
| 2017 | 60.0% | +6.5% |
| 2018 | 67.0% | +11.7% |
| 2019 | 68.0% | +1.5% |
| 2020 | 67.5% | -0.7% |
| 2021 | 67.8% | +0.3% |
| 2022 | 67.8% | +0.1% |
| 2023 | 67.3% | -0.8% |
| 2024 | 66.1% | -1.7% |
